FDA classification definition

It is a system that is used to collect and prepare cervical cytology specimens for Pap stain-based screening for cervical cancer. The specimens are collected and rinsed into a liquid preservative fluid from which they are then automatically filtered and deposited in a thin-layer on a glass microscope slide. They are stained and screened by a cytotechnologist and cytopathologist.
